 SPECIES Tadarida aegyptiaca
 
| Author: | E. Geoffroy, 1818. |  | Citation: | Descrip. de L'Egypte, 2: 128. |  | Common Name: | Egyptian Free-tailed Bat |  | Type Locality: | Egypt, Giza (resticted by Koopman, 1975). |  | Distribution: | South Africa to Nigeria, Algeria, and Egypt to Saudi Arabia, Yemen and Oman, east to India and Sri Lanka, N to Afganistan. |  | Status: | IUCN 2003 and IUCN/SSC Action Plan (2001) – Lower Risk (lc). |  | Comments: | aegyptiaca species group. Includes tragata; see Corbet (1978c) and Freeman (1981). Reviewed in part by Harrison and Bates (1991) and Bates and Harrison (1997). For African range see Taylor (2000a). |  |  |  |
